Star Trek: Picard
Paramount+ Season Premiere
The third and final season sets Jean-luc Picard (Patrick Stewart) on a collision course with the legacy of his past and explosive new revelations that will alter the fate of the Federation forever. Returning with Stewart for this 10-episode season are Levar Burton, Michael Dorn, Jonathan Frakes, Gates Mcfadden, Marina Sirtis, Brent Spiner, Jeri Ryan and Michelle Hurd. Newcomers to the cast are series regular Ed Speleers, as a person who helps Beverly Crusher’s (Mcfadden) medical efforts on worlds that Starfleet has forgotten, and Todd Stashwick in a recurring role as captain of the USS Titan. New episodes are available Thursdays starting today.
Hudson & Rex
UP Faith & Family Season Premiere
The action-packed Canadian family police/ K9 procedural returns for Season 3. The series follows Detective Charlie Hudson (John Reardon) and his partner Rex (Diesel vom Burgimwald), an extraordinary German shepherd dog, working within the St. John’s
Police Department’s Major Crimes Unit. Supported by Dr. Sarah Truong’s (Mayko Nguyen) forensics expertise, Superintendent Donovan’s (Kevin Hanchard) leadership and Jesse Mills’ (Justin Kelly) tech skills, this team is unstoppable as they resolve complex cases. This season’s first eight episodes begin rolling out on the UP Faith & Family streaming service beginning today; Part 2 of the season will drop later this year.

Animal Control
FOX, 9 p.m. New Series
Joel Mchale executive produces and stars in this new single-camera workplace comedy as Frank, a former cop who got fired for being a whistleblower and now works as a surly and cynical Animal Control officer. Frank finds that the animals he’s sent to catch might be easier to deal with than his co-workers. Michael Rowland, Alvina August, Grace Palmer, Ravi Patel and Vella Lovell also star.
